Big Announcement: Genre Group Restructuring

 

Karen laid out a major structural shift that's coming to how TAW spins up new games. The short version:

 

Right now, Vanguard alone handles spinning up every new game team across all of TAW — and it's a lot of risk and effort for one team to carry, especially with how fast games rise and fall in popularity.

The plan is to move that responsibility into three genre groups (replacing First/Second/Third Core as we currently know them): roughly Milsim/FPS, Strategy/Adventure, and a third grouping still being finalized for off-branch games like Nomadic Gaming, RPG, and survival titles.

Nothing changes day-to-day for most members. You keep your tags, your division identity, your leadership. TFOs and CCs within each genre group will work together to spot promising new games and spin up teams faster, with admin work shared across the group instead of falling entirely on Vanguard.

Vanguard isn't going away — it'll likely shift into a consultation role, handling the trickier parts of getting a new team off the ground.

This is early-stage and rolling out gradually, group by group, starting with a pilot once team placement is finalized. More concrete details expected by the next TFO meeting.
